1. Using the keyboard

Let's look at how to make the game full screen using the keyboard, using various key combinations.
Many games use the basic combination “Alt” + “Enter” to open the game in full screen or “Alt” + “Tab” to open window mode. In some cases, this does not help, because the game developers have changed the basic keyboard shortcut.

2. Launch format

Right-click on the game shortcut. In the window that appears, select “Property”. Next, in the “Window” item, change to “Expand to full screen”. When launched, the game will be opened in full screen.

3. Change the screen resolution

Right-click on the desktop. In the window that appears, select “Properties” and then go to the “Options” tab - for Windows XP. For Windows 7 - “Screen Resolution” and set the resolution to 800 x 600. In my case, this is Windows 10 - right-click on the desktop, select “Display Settings”. Then on the “Display” tab look for the Resolution item and change it . The disadvantage of this method is that all shortcuts and the Start menu will increase.

4. Changing the game settings

We launch the game that needs to be opened in full screen mode. Go to the settings, look for the line that is responsible for the screen resolution and select the full screen or window mode.

5. Launch options

Click on the game shortcut with the right mouse button. Select “Properties”, in the “Object” field after “.exe” there should not be -windowed. If there is, then delete it. This parameter is responsible for launching the game in windowed mode

How to minimize/maximize an application window

As an example of such keyboard manipulations, consider minimizing/maximizing an application from windowed mode to full screen and back. Moreover, due to the peculiarities of the functioning of a particular operating system, the key combinations will be slightly different, while the principle itself will be approximately the same.

Open on Windows 7 and Windows 10

Windows 7 and 10 OS are the most common versions of the operating system, and therefore it is worth starting to consider the issue with them. So, in order to minimize or maximize the window of any running application, you need to simultaneously press the “ Win"(with an image of the system logo, it is located closer to the lower left corner of the keyboard) and up/down arrows. The application will change its display from windowed to full screen.


The same effect can be achieved in another way. It is somewhat longer, but some may find it more convenient. You must simultaneously press Alt+Space, in the context window that appears, use the arrows to select the required action, and then confirm it with the key Enter.


Maximizing the window in MAC OS

On the Apple operating system, the algorithm of actions will be approximately the same. You must press the keys simultaneously Command+Power. Depending on the situation, the combination will either minimize the active application to windowed mode or expand it to a full-screen display version.

Method 1. Using hot keys

Quite often, you can switch a game or any other application to full screen by just pressing 2 keys – “Alt” and “Enter”.

The method helps not only in old games, but also in modern ones - for example, in WoT.

The same key combination will return windowed mode back if necessary.

Method 2: Change startup options

Sometimes it happens, especially if you play on someone else’s computer, that the game starts in windowed mode due to the “-window” parameter set in the shortcut properties.

It can be written in the “Object” line of the game shortcut properties.

By removing this inscription, you can restore the standard launch to the entire monitor.

Method 3. Setting up the video card

In some cases, outdated video card drivers prevent you from running games in full screen. The issue can be resolved by updating them or completely reinstalling them.

Each manufacturer's video card setup menu looks different.

For example, for company products, the user will have to open the Start menu/Control Panel.

Here select the nVidia Control Panel and select the scaling adjustment there. When you turn it on, the game should expand to fit the screen.

ATI brand video cards require the Catalyst Control Center application to be running.

For different video games, changing the graphics display settings is done differently. Most modern 3D graphics applications run on the entire monitor by default. Older 2D games may open in a window. They can be expanded to full size through the shortcut properties, changing the Windows resolution or settings of the application itself.

Full screen mode in shortcut properties

This method is applicable for most older games that open in a separate window. To make it full screen, find the app shortcut. It is usually located on the desktop. If it is not there, use the search in the upper right corner of Windows Explorer. You can also create a program icon through the context menu of the executable file.

Standard location path: “C:\Program Files\[name]”. Create a shortcut, right-click on it and go to the second tab.

In the “Window” drop-down list, three methods for launching the program will be available:

  1. Regular sizes;
  2. Collapsed into an icon;
  3. Expanded to full screen.

Select the last item and save the configuration by clicking the “OK” button.

Advice! In the future, launch using the created shortcut so that the program opens in full screen.

Setting startup options in the start menu

Some game programs have a start menu in which you can specify the launch configuration. As a rule, graphics parameters are set here, as well as the control method (keyboard or joystick). In addition, in the initial menu you can reassign control keys. Go to the graphic properties tab. If there is a “Fullscreen” or “Full screen” item, check it.

Advice! If the "Windowed" or "Run in Window" setting is available instead of activating full screen mode, clear this checkbox. The game will open on the entire monitor.

Change the system-wide resolution

Some games do not have a built-in full-screen mode. Difficulties may also arise with older programs that have a limited maximum number of horizontal and vertical points. In this case, changing the Windows resolution helps. When it is reduced, all interface elements become larger.

Selecting the same resolution as the maximum size of the game window will allow it to run on the entire monitor. To change this property, right-click on the desktop. The click should be made on a free space, not on the icons. To open the desired menu, select the “Screen resolution” line.

From the drop-down list marked in the screenshot, select the required value. For the game to open in full screen, the resolution must match the size of the window in which the application is running. To clarify them, create a picture using the keyboard shortcut “Alt + PrintScreen”, and then paste the picture into Paint. The dimensions will be displayed at the bottom of the utility.

Important! By reducing the number of dots on the monitor, the size of all interface components will increase. For comfortable work on the computer, return to the previous settings after finishing the game.

Full screen mode in graphics settings

New games allow you to change the display through their interface. Typically this is done in the graphics configuration. For example, when using Counter-Strike: Global Offensive, go to Options -> Video Settings. In the “Display Mode” line, select “Fullscreen” to expand the window to fill the entire monitor.
